Lynne, so sorry to hear of your horse!!

I have drove to the dive site on a very wet day with a drysuit on. Or buddy up with pogiguy, he's got a tent and Mr heater and good laughs! Packing yourself a coffee thermos and some chocolate also makes things more fun. Ride in a car with seat warmers and bring a blanket to wrap around yourself on the way home or at the pub after. Have your stuff as fully prepared as possible for when you reach the site. Consider going to a more exciting site with good friends to up your motivation... once you get in, winter diving is great! I'd go with you soon for some photo fun if you like!

I actually like the solitude of winter diving. And night diving is usually better diving.

Wind is the toughest to deal with... I was hoping to go to norranders tomorrow but had to call it off due to the marine forecast! in lieu of that, explore the north facing sites like Alki junkyard. (I've seen seaspiders, lumpies, wolfies and so much more there)

I have to agree, wind is the killer cold and wet, no big deal but if the surf is up the dive is over. I wear my undergarment to and from the site and the first thing I do at the site is don my suit. Only takes a couple of minutes max and I'm warm and dry.
